Key Buying Factors for a Heating Pad for Back Pain

Coverage and Fit

Size matters. A small pad may work for a tight muscle spot, but a larger pad is better for full lower-back coverage. If you plan to use it while sitting or moving around the house, look for a design that stays in place.

Heat Control

Multiple temperature levels let you adjust comfort based on pain severity and skin sensitivity. Low settings are useful for longer sessions, while higher settings can provide quicker warming.

Timer and Safety Features

Auto shut-off is an important safety feature, especially if you tend to relax or fall asleep with heat on. Timer settings also help you avoid overuse and make routines more predictable.

Moist Vs. Dry Heat

Dry heat is convenient and ready to use. Moist heat can feel deeper and more comforting for some people, but it depends on personal preference. If you are unsure, choose a pad that supports both.
